Accelerate probe in Jiah Khan suicide case: Supreme Court tells Bombay HC

The Supreme Court today told Mumbai High Court to speed up the investigation in the suicide case of actress Jiah Khan.

New Delhi: The Supreme Court today told Mumbai High Court to speed up the investigation in the suicide case of actress Jiah Khan.

CBI, India’s premiere investigation agency, was assigned to the case in 2014 by the Bombay HC.

Jiah’s mother Rabiya Amin, in a plea to the apex court, has accused the trial court of hearing the matter in absence of the special public prosecutor.

She further requested the top court to order a special team of officers (SIT) to the probe.

Jiah Khan, best-known for the film Nishabd, was found hanging in her Juhu apartment on the night of June 3, 2013.

She was dating Sooraj Pancholi, who was arrested by Mumbai police in the case and spent 20 days in jail before being granted bail.

The prosecution demanded Sooraj, who was charged for aiding suicide under section 306 of IPC, to be tried of murder. However, the actor has claimed innocence and denied any role in her death.

The Jiah Khan suicide case has seen many developments in the past few days and has opened up a chamber of secrets about the late actress’ life.
